Description:

Written shortly after the completion of his Violin Concerto No. 3 in 1880, MORCEAU DE CONCERT, Op. 62 is thought to have been planned by Camille Saint-Saëns (1835-1921) as the first movement of a fourth concerto. Although such a work was never completed, Belgian violinist Ovide Musin tackled this standalone, technically challenging piece. The composer subsequently dedicated it to him.
